You’ve never eaten Fluff? You must not be from New England. It is a spread you put on sandwiches that tastes like marshmallows and looks like spreadable marshmallows. You can also put it on desserts and cookies.

Kids like sandwiches made with Fluff and peanut butter. They’re called a Fluffernutter. Some think it’s the greatest invention ever made in Massachusetts since basketball. Others have wanted it banned from school lunchrooms. There has been proposed legislation pro and con.

Ingredients: Corn flour blend (whole grain yellow corn flour, degerminated yellow corn flour), sugar, wheat flour, whole grain oat flour, modified food starch, contains 2% or less of vegetable oil (hydrogenated coconut, soybean and/or cottonseed), oat fiber, maltodextrin, salt, soluble corn fiber, natural flavor, red 40, yellow 5, blue 1, yellow 6, BHT for freshness. Vitamins and Minerals: Vitamin C (ascorbic acid), reduced iron, niacinamide, vitamin B6 (pyridoxine hydrochloride), vitamin B2 (riboflavin), vitamin B1 (thiamin hydrochloride), folic acid, vitamin D3, vitamin B12.

Corn flour with sugar and then a couple of other flours.

At least there’s no high fructose corn syrup
